Acetolysis of LXXIV gives, as might be expected, a mixture of the acetates of n-mannose and D-idose and as the dianhydro sugar has a free hydroxyl on C2, it should prove to be a source of 2-substituted n-mannose or D-idose and of 2,4-derivatives of n-mannose and 2,3-derivatives of D-idose. [Pg.84]

Depolymerization of the permethylated carbohydrate is achieved by hydrolysis with acid. Under these conditions, the amino sugar residues are N-deacetylated, and the aminohexosidic linkages become resistant to hydrolysis. Stellner and coworkers29 showed that, when the acid degradation is conducted in 95% acetic acid, the amino sugar residues are also liberated, and can be analyzed by the methylation technique.29 Therefore, acetolysis followed by acid hydrolysis is now commonly used, as it allows the analysis both of hexose and hexosamine residues. [Pg.396]

The partially methylated monosaccharides obtained on depolymerization of the permethylated sample are preferably analyzed as acetates by g.l.c.-m.s., as shown by Bjomdal and coworkers.41,42 The neutral sugars and the amino sugars obtained in acetolysis-acid hydrolysis are reduced, and acetylated for the analysis, and the amino-hexitol and the neuraminic acid residues are acetylated after methanolysis. Identification with the aid of g.l.c.-m.s. has been described for all of the common components of protein- and lipid-linked glycans and oligosaccharides from animal cells, namely, the neutral sugars,41-43 hexitols,44 hexosamines,29,43,45,46 aminohexitols,31,32 and neuraminic acids.33,34,47... [Pg.398]

Mycosamine differs from most of the other amino sugars isolated from antibiotic substances in not being V-methylated.86 The tetraacetate XXVI of mycosamine (XXV) can be isolated by acetolysis of nystatin or of the antifungal antibiotic substance amphotericin B, and it yields the acetamido derivative XXVII on catalytic deacetylation. [Pg.232]

Since acid hydrolysis of methyl a-D-altroside leads principally to D-altrosan, it became necessary to resort to other devices in order to complete the transformation to the free sugar. The pioneer work of Robertson and his collaborators had established a clear route from D-glucose to many D-altrose derivatives. The final steps, as described by Richtmyer and Hudson, are the acetolysis of methyl o-o-altroside (XXXVIII), or more simply of its benzylidene derivative (XXXVII), followed by catalytic deacetylation of the pentaacetyl-a-D-altrose thus produced. In this way crystalline D-altrose becomes readily available. [Pg.56]

The rate of acetolysis of 1,6-anhydro sugars is dependent upon the electron-withdrawing ability of the protecting groups and, in particular, of the group at C-2. Thus, ester protecting groups lower the rate of acetolysis compared to their benzylated counterparts [41]. [Pg.744]
